Welcome aboard! Every KioskPal unit in the Brindlemoor pilot runs a little watchdog called Perchkeeper. Its job is simple: if the kiosk UI freezes or stops heartbeating for more than a minute, Perchkeeper restarts the app and logs the incident to Nestfeed.

Staging kiosks are more forgiving (longer timeouts, no auto-reboot), while prod units restart aggressively so customers never see a dead screen. The knobs below differ per environment, so check twice before editing. Here are the current production settings.

config for tagaf-bawif:
[norok]
host = norok.ordinworks.local
user = norok_svc
database = norok_prod

# FY Headcount Plan — Managers Only

Heads up, folks — next year's headcount is mostly flat, with a few bright spots. Quillward Engineering gets six new roles, Customer Ops at Fenlow gets three, and everyone else holds steady. Backfills still need VP approval, sorry. Draft your team plans by end of month and flag any must-have roles early; late asks will struggle. One more thing before you start planning: the context driving these numbers is summarized directly below.

board note of fafog-tafog: Julaxox Systems plans to raise the Fraeth list price by 60 percent in July.

Handover: donation-receipt mailer (Givewell... no — Heartleaf Mailer). Taking over from Jonna. State: stable, runs hourly, pulls completed donations from the Tithely... Fenrow ledger and renders PDF receipts. Known quirks: template cache must be flushed after any charity-name change, and retries are capped at 3 — failed receipts land in the dead-letter table, not re-queued automatically. Check that table weekly. Year-end receipt batch needs manual trigger in December. Operational notes, flush commands, and the DLQ query are documented here.

operations page: https://jenkins.torvadyn.local/build/deploy/display/pages/611247f0a622ae80